DuPont Packaging & Industrial Polymers DuPont Purge Resin LDPE 6611 DuPont Purge Resin Product Data Sheet Description Product Description DuPont LDPE6611 is a high viscosity low density polyethylene.

In comparison to other plastic resins, polyethylenes have low strength, hardness, and rigidity, but have high ductility, impact strength, and low surface friction.

Products like soft drink bottles, bottles, and trash cans are made from a kind of plastic resin called polyethylene terephthalate. High-density Bottles for vitamins, milk jugs, and film containers are all made of polyethylene.

It is a polymer, primarily used for packaging (plastic bags, plastic films, geomembranes and containers including bottles, etc.). As of 2017, over 100 million tonnes of polyethylene resins are being produced annually, accounting for 34% of the total plastics market.

The resin is simply a form of unprocessed plastic while plastic is the final product for using further. Solid resin has a bit more versatility regarding how it can be formed. It is also supposedly easier to repair. Both of these qualities are not the part of the solid plastic.

Polyethylene is by far the most common type of consumer plastic, and is used in many everyday materials. It is a thermoplastic product, meaning that it can be melted into a liquid and then cooled back into a solid, many times over.

Properties. LDPE is defined by a density range of 917–930 kg/m3. At room temperature it is not reactive, except to strong oxidizers; some solvents cause it to swell. It can withstand temperatures of 65 °C (149 °F) continuously and 90 °C (194 °F) for a short time.
